Jamie Russell, Fife Flyers’ head coach, assured success-hungry fans that he and Max Birbraer, the club’s general manager, are talking to agents and players world-wide to bolster the club’s playing resources.

The club have made offers, but nothing has been clinched and there is no indication that fresh blood will be involved in Wednesday’s home, Challenge Cup clash with arch rivals, Dundee Stars, at The Fife Ice Arena (19.30).

Flyers need help after skidding to their sixth straight defeat in all competitions on Sunday. Then, Belfast Giants beat the Fifers 5-2 in the Elite League in Kirkcaldy, that’s despite Fife being level at 2-2 after two periods.
